        본 연구는 민간기업과는 다른 특성을 보이는 공공기관 HRD의 평가지표 도출이 필요하다는 문제의식에 서 출발하였으며, 공공기관 HRD 체계의 타당한 평가 준거 개발을 목적으로 한다. 이를 위해 CIPP 모형을 활용하여 공공부문 HRD체계와 과정 준거를 개발했던 연구사례를 분석하고, 국내 공공기관 인적자원개발 실무자 6인 대상의 심층 인터뷰를 실시하여 15개 평가영역, 41개 평가항목, 56개 평가지표로 구성된 평가 준거 초안을 도출하였다. 평가준거 초안에 대한 타당성을 확보하고자 학계, 실무, 컨설팅 전문가 12인을 대상으로 2차의 델파이 조사를 거쳐 평가 준거를 확정하였다. 최종적인 평가 준거는 요구분석, 기관장 리더 십, HRD 인력 전문성, 경영성과 등 15개 영역, 37개 항목, 45개 지표로 도출되었다. 본 연구는 공공기관의 양면적 성격을 반영한 공공기관 HRD 체계의 평가 준거를 제시했다는 데 의의가 있다. 본 연구는 다양한 공공기관의 사업 특성을 감안한 평가 준거 보완이 필요하다는 점을 제언하였다.

        This study is to develop a diagnostic model for the effective introduction of smart factories in the manufacturing industry, to diagnose SMEs that have difficulties in building their own smart factory compared to large enterprise, to identify the current level and to present directions for implementation. IT, AT, and OT experts diagnosed 18 SMEs using the "Smart Factory Capacity Diagnosis Tool" developed for smart factory level assessment of companies. They analyzed the results and assessed the level by smart factory diagnosis categories. Companies' smart factory diagnostic mean score is 322 out of 1000 points, between 1 level (check) and 2 level (monitoring). According to diagnosis category, Factory Field Basic, R&D, Production/Logistics/Quality Control, Supply Chain Management and Reference Information Standardization are high but Strategy, Facility Automation, Equipment Control, Data/Information System and Effect Analysis are low. There was little difference in smart factory level depending on whether IT system was built or not. Also, Companies with large sales amount were not necessarily advantageous to smart factories. This study will help SMEs who are interested in smart factory. In order to build smart factory, it is necessary to analyze the market trends, SW/ICT and establish a smart factory strategy suitable for the company considering the characteristics of industry and business environment.

        This study designed a “Diagnostic Model for Management Innovation of Medium Enterprises” based on the theoretical background of success factor and management diagnosis model for management innovation of medium enterprises and suggested a measure for utilization of strategic subject and diagnostic model that enterprises can apply. Utilization of medium enterprises management innovation diagnostic model designed through this study would be of help for making a diagnosis of the capability maturity level of enterprises’ current management system and improving it by establishing a challenging capability objective and building a circulation system capable of innovating enterprises. It is expected for enterprises to overcome growing pains and establish a management system capable of achieving outcome (productivity) by repeating measurement and innovation through management diagnosis. In addition, this study provides a method to produce a strategic subject, select priority of implementation and prepare an implementation road map by classifying and filtering management issues produced as a result of management diagnosis in a systematic way. If variables necessary for production of an objective weighted value of scoring and discover of elements for category of diagnostic model and elementary items as well as design of a self-diagnosis questionnaire, measurement of management outcome suggested in this study can be able to be verified and supplemented through case study in the future, it is expected to make the degree of completion as a diagnostic model elevated that may help for growth and development through innovation of medium enterprises.

        The purpose of this study is to identify a suitable organizational diagnostic model for analyzing the management efficiency of food service firms. We used the three-iteration Delphi technique on a panel of 19 business employees, 7 industry experts, and 4 employees in the food service industry. A total of 36 assessment indicators were developed through this panel, with numerous major findings. First, it is important to evaluate the leadership qualities of employees in terms of their motivation and competency. Second, it is important to evaluate the ability of employees to interface well with other employees. Third, it is important to evaluate and manage the brand image recognized by customers. Fourth, it is important to evaluate the fairness and regularity of the rewards given for an excellent job performance. Fifth, it is important to evaluate the level of communication and information distribution in the organizational culture. Last, but not least, it is important to evaluate the transparency and fairness of an organization in its human resource management (HRM) and the efficiency of its organizational structure. In conclusion, this study empirically shows how food service firms can develop an organizational diagnostic model to increase their managerial efficiency.

        This study deals with the application of knowledge-based engineering and a methodology for the assessment & measurement of reliability, availability, maintainability, and safety of industrial systems using fault-tree representation. A fuzzy methodology for fault-tree evaluation seems to be an alternative solution to overcome the drawbacks of the conventional approach. To improve the quality of results, the membership functions must be approximated based on heuristic considerations. Conventionally, it is not always easy to obtain a system reliability for components with different individual failure probability density functions(p.d.f.), We utilize fuzzy set theory to solve the adequacy of the conventional probability in accounting and processing of built-in uncertainties in the probabilistic data. The purpose of this study is to propose the framework of knowledge-based engineering through integrating the various sources of knowledge involved in a FTA.

        파밤나방(Spodoptera exigua (Hiibner))의 살충제 감수성을 판별할 수 있는 간편한 진단 장치가 개발되어 야외 집단을 대상으로 판별능력을 시험했다. 이 진단장치의 기본설계원리는 에스테라제와 아세틸콜린에스테라제의 효소활력이 파밤나방의 살충제 감수성과 밀접한 관련성이 있음을 이용하였다. 네가지 형태의 진단장치(ED, EM, AD 및 AM)가 고안되었고 판별효소(E-에스테라제, A-아세틸콜린에스테라제)와 억제제(D-dichlorvos, M-monocrotophos)의 종류에 따라 분류되었다. 판별억제제의 농도는 각각 ED는 1mM, EM는 10mM, AD는 100mM 및 AM는 100mM이었다. 억제되지 않은 저항성 개체는 두 효소 모두에서 적색을 보이나 억제된 감수성 개체의 시료는 무색으로 나타난다. 한 개체의 파밤나방으로부터 채취된 혈액과 머리시료가 네가지 판별장치 검색장치에 한꺼번에 이용되었다. 검색장치의 실증검증을 위해 11개의 실내와 야외 집단들을 대상으로 살충제 감수성과 검색장치 판별력을 비교하였다. 이들 집단은 파밤나방 방제에 이용되고있는 3가지 살충제들(bifenthrin, methomyl, chlorpyrifos-methyl)에 대해 네 종류의 판별장치는 상이한 약제 감수성을 보였다.         We calculated the residual current forced by buoyancy, wind stress, and tidal stress in the Chinhae Bay using a three-dimensional diagnostic model. The calculated current was also compared with the observation. The flow directs outward from the central area of the Bay in the upper layer, and also forms eddy-shape stucture in the upper and middle layers. The flow of bottom layer shows an opposite pattern compared to those of top and middle layers. The maximum speed was 6.05 em/see (September) and 3.49 cm/sec (November) in the upper layer, and 4.39 cm/sec on both month in the middle layer. The Kinetic energy of November (8.39xlO' W) was larger than that of September (1.24xlO 'W), mainly resulting from larger buoyancy effect in September. In spite of the roughness of the grid size(1 km) and wind date, the calculated flow shows eorrelation(r=0.71) with the observation. We expect that the correlation be increased by increased by adopting the fine grid and the variable coefficients of diffusion and viscosity.
